    He left no will, and the widow, Hannah, was administratrix of his estate, May 31, 1754. The inventory, filed Sept. 13, 1754, mentions dwelling house, barn, etc., three acres by house, with well and orcharding, twenty-six acres of plow land, six acres of meadow, pasture and woodland and pine swamp; footing up £488 13s. 10d. He owned land at Pabalutick (Popolatic Pond)[1], near where he resided. His only son dying in infancy, his name ended.
